Possible Jürgen Klopp heir who Pep Guardiola loves

Jürgen Klopp will remain in charge of Liverpool until 2026 at the earliest but when he does eventually depart, Roberto De Zerbi could be a candidate to replace him.

This weekend, Liverpool has a difficult bout to navigate, with the Reds scheduled to face Brighton and Hove Albion on Sunday afternoon in a tricky test away from home. Jürgen Klopp will come up against an opposing coach who he is yet to beat, with Roberto De Zerbi making quite an impression since his arrival in England.

The Italian has faced the Reds boss on three occasions since his appointment at the AMEX Stadium last year, and he’s delivered two wins and one draw, which is impressive considering his squad isn’t quite as capable as the one at Anfield. De Zerbi looks like a star in the making to such an extent that he’s grabbed the attention of his peers in the Premier League.

Pep Guardiola is one of the many who has praised his work, stating (via the Manchester Evening News): “I had the feeling when he arrived the impact he would have in the Premier League would be great, but I didn’t expect him to do it in this short space of time. There is no team playing the way they play, it’s unique.”

The Brighton boss has also impressed Klopp on Merseyside. Earlier this year, the Liverpool man stated (via FIFA): “Brighton played one of the best football games this weekend that I have ever seen in my life, I have to say. Mr De Zerbi, wow! That was incredible.”

Like Liverpool, Brighton is known for being a data-driven club. The Seagulls make consistently great decisions on and off the pitch, with De Zerbi’s appointment proving to be a genuine masterstroke. It remains to be seen what he will deliver to the AMEX Stadium this term but regardless, he should be on the radar of every top club right now.

Klopp has a contract at Anfield until 2026, and unless something truly dramatic was to happen in the three years between now and then, he will fulfill his commitment on Merseyside. The 56-year-old is adored by Reds supporters, so much so that he was even officially awarded the Freedom of the City of Liverpool last year.

Fans can rest assured with the understanding that Klopp is going nowhere in the near future, but it is also worth noting that he will not be in charge forever. It is imperative that Fenway Sports Group (FSG) has a plan for his eventual departure to ensure the Reds can navigate his loss without suffering on the pitch.

Replacing Klopp will be an almost impossible task to complete, but it is reasonable to suggest that De Zerbi is emerging as a potential candidate having made waves in England since his arrival, improving upon the work of Graham Potter before him and making Brighton a real force to be reckoned with in attack.

Last term, he guided the Seagulls to a sixth-placed finish in the Premier League, delivering European football for the first time in the club’s history. His introduction seemed to have a massive impact on Brighton’s offensive game in particular. In fact, no team in the whole division posted more shots than the south-coast outfit, and that includes Manchester City, Liverpool and Arsenal.

“Bad, really bad,” said Klopp after losing 3-0 when the two sides last met in the Premier League. “I can’t remember a worse game [in my career], not only Liverpool. I really can’t. This is a really low point. Brighton were the better team, it was well deserved. They played really well. It was a very organized team against a not very organized team.”

De Zerbi is authoritative when dealing with sections of the media, and based on his impact over the past 12 months, he could be Klopp’s ideal successor in 2026. The big question, however, relates to whether his current employers will be able to hold on to him for that long.
